Ventersdorp - The case of five men accused of killing an initiate in Ventersdorp has been postponed to August 02, North West police said on Wednesday.

Thapelo Poleng, 32, Johannes Yona, 21, Michael Montwedi, 18, and two minors appeared in the Ventersdorp Magistrate's Court on Tuesday.

Lt-Col Lesego Metsi said they would remain in custody at Potchefstroom prison until their next court appearance.

Lesego Goliath, 19, joined the initiation school on June 12. Between the time he joined the school and Monday, June 24, Goliath was brutally assaulted and subsequently died.

The five allegedly burnt his body and buried his remains at the municipal dumping site. Goliath's remains were found on June 24. - Sapa
